Fulfillment Cost Trends

AMAZON COM INC · 2026-04-30 · Importance 60 · Surprise 40 · From source text

Fulfillment expense rose to $27,289 million in Q1 2026 from $24,593 million in Q1 2025, an increase primarily due to higher sales and investments in the fulfillment network, partially offset by operational efficiencies. Fulfillment as a percent of net sales declined to 15.0% in Q1 2026 from 15.8% in Q1 2025 despite the absolute increase, reflecting scale and mix effects. Foreign exchange changes increased fulfillment costs by $478 million for Q1 2026. The company is expanding its fulfillment network to support higher selection, in-stock levels, and anticipated shipment volumes and regularly evaluates facility requirements.
